State Highway 58 (abbreviated SH-58) is the name of two state highways in Oklahoma. One of them runs for 72.7 miles (117.0 km) from Medicine Park to the Blaine – Custer County line near Hydro , [ 1 ] and the other connects US-270 / 281 / SH-3 / 33 to the Kansas state line, a length of 105.9 mi (170.4 km).
